Verandah Retirement Community in Hanover Park is best suited for active seniors who want a modern, socially rich setting with easy access to everyday needs. The clubhouse stands out as the true social hub, and residents’ care from staff is evident in everyday interactions, creating a welcoming, family-like atmosphere. For families, the practical combination of convenient location, nearby shopping and services, and a peaceful campus makes Verandah a compelling choice when the goal is to sustain independence while enabling meaningful social connections. This is not a bare-bones senior living option; it is designed for residents who want daily engagement, a sense of belonging, and a comfortable, approachable environment.

Those who may want alternatives should be aware of potential edge cases in resident-facing service. One reviewer recounted a tense incident involving a staff member or property representative during a casual dog-rescue moment, describing a confrontational tone that left a bruised impression about how visitors and guests are treated. While likely an isolated encounter, it raises legitimate questions about front-desk responsiveness, policies around guest presence and parking, and the consistency of courteous behavior toward families and visitors. Additionally, as a newer development, occasional maintenance or construction activity can intrude on routines. Prospective residents will want to tour at different times to gauge how well daily life stays uninterrupted and how staff handle unexpected situations.

On the upside, the core advantages are both tangible and enduring. Verandah’s new-development design reads as thoughtful and modern, with Anuja and Bipinbhai repeatedly cited for clear explanations and a strong vision for how the community should function. The environment is described as friendly and peaceful, with residents enjoying a calm, supportive setting that still supports an active lifestyle. The location’s proximity to a broad array of needs, shopping, dining, healthcare, and services, reduces daily friction and helps maintain independence. The clubhouse’s role as a social magnet, paired with a staff culture that communicates well, creates natural opportunities for connection, programming, and mutual support among neighbors.

Yet the con is real enough to merit careful consideration. The one-star experience, while not representative of every interaction, is a reminder that staff demeanor and guest policies matter deeply when choosing where to live. The presence of maintenance activity and the reality of a developing campus can translate to temporary disruptions. For families weighing Verandah, these factors should be balanced against the strength of the social framework, the quality of leadership, and the overall sense of safety and neighborliness. The community’s consistent high ratings signal that, for most residents, the positives far surpass the bumps typical of a newer property.

Overall, the pros largely offset the cons for families prioritizing sociability, reassurance of care, and a convenient, modern setting. The combination of a vibrant clubhouse, peaceful surroundings, and an accessible location provides a strong platform for daily life to feel comfortable and engaged. Leadership and staff explanations are repeatedly highlighted as strengths, suggesting that future residents can expect responsive communication and purposeful programming. The risk of a single negative incident should be weighed against the broad trajectory of resident satisfaction, which leans heavily toward a positive, fulfilling living experience.

For decision-making, approach Verandah with a clear set of priorities. Seek out current residents for candid impressions on staff courtesy and incident handling, and ask about the cadence of events, meal options, and transportation services. Verify what care levels are available on-site or nearby, and confirm what is included in monthly fees versus add-ons, especially as a newer development may still iron out kinks. Check parking policies and guest guidelines to avoid friction for visiting family. If an active social life, a peaceful setting, and a modern, well-located campus align with the senior’s goals, Verandah offers a compelling, well-supported option. If flawless, consistently seamless guest service and a fully settled campus are non-negotiable, exploring alternatives with a longer track record may be prudent.

Description

Verandah Retirement Community is a premier assisted living community located in Hanover Park, Illinois. Our community offers a range of amenities and care services to ensure that our residents live comfortably and receive the support they need.

Our residents can enjoy their favorite shows and programs with access to cable or satellite TV in their fully furnished apartments. We also provide a dining room where delicious meals are served restaurant-style, allowing residents to socialize with friends and neighbors while enjoying tasty cuisine. For those who prefer to cook their own meals, kitchenettes are available in each apartment.

At Verandah Retirement Community, we understand the importance of maintaining an active lifestyle. Our small library provides a quiet space for reading and relaxation, while our outdoor areas offer beautiful gardens for residents to enjoy fresh air and nature. Scheduled daily activities and resident-run programs cater to various interests, ensuring that there is always something engaging for everyone.

We prioritize the safety and well-being of our residents through 24-hour call systems and supervision. Our dedicated staff is trained to provide assistance with activities of daily living, such as bathing, dressing, and transfers. Medication management is also available to ensure that residents take their prescribed medications on time.

We understand that each resident has unique dietary needs and restrictions. This is why we offer special dietary options, including diabetes diets, to accommodate individual preferences. Meals are prepared by our skilled culinary team who strive to create nutritious and delicious dishes.

Convenience is key at Verandah Retirement Community with nearby amenities such as cafes, parks, pharmacies, physicians' offices, restaurants, transportation services, places of worship, theaters, and hospitals. We offer transportation arrangements for non-medical purposes as well as transportation to doctors' appointments.

Whether it's enjoying the comfort of home-like surroundings or participating in engaging activities within the community or nearby areas - Verandah Retirement Community provides an exceptional assisted living experience tailored to meet the needs of each resident while promoting independence, wellness, and a vibrant social life.
